Abstract

The invention discloses a movable drip irrigation water replenishing device with an adjusting function for an agricultural greenhouse, which comprises a fixed frame, a connecting mechanism, an upper transverse plate and a spray irrigation clamping mechanism, wherein a hydraulic cylinder is arranged in the fixed frame, the upper end of the hydraulic cylinder is connected with a hydraulic rod, the connecting mechanism and the upper end of the hydraulic rod are welded, the upper transverse plate is positioned at the inner side of the connecting mechanism, and the spray irrigation clamping mechanism is positioned below the upper transverse plate, wherein the connecting mechanism comprises a positioning threaded column and a fixing nut. Technical Field
The invention relates to the technical field of agricultural greenhouse equipment, in particular to movable drip irrigation water replenishing equipment with an adjusting function for an agricultural greenhouse.
Background
The greenhouse is also called a greenhouse, can transmit light and preserve heat, is used for a facility for cultivating plants, can provide the growth period of the greenhouse and increase the yield in seasons unsuitable for the growth of the plants, is mainly used for cultivating or growing seedlings of the plants such as vegetables, flowers, woods and the like in low-temperature seasons, has multiple types, and can be divided into a great variety according to different roof truss materials, lighting materials, shapes, heating conditions and the like.

Referring to fig. 1-3, the present invention provides a technical solution: a movable drip irrigation water replenishing device with an adjusting function for an agricultural greenhouse comprises a fixed frame 1, a connecting mechanism 4, an upper transverse plate 7 and a spray irrigation clamping mechanism 15, wherein a hydraulic cylinder 2 is arranged inside the fixed frame 1, a hydraulic rod 3 is connected to the upper end of the hydraulic cylinder 2, the connecting mechanism 4 and the upper end of the hydraulic rod 3 are welded, the hydraulic cylinder 2 forms a telescopic structure through the hydraulic rod 3 and the connecting mechanism 4, two connecting mechanisms 4 and two hydraulic cylinders 2 are arranged, the connecting mechanisms 4 are parallel to each other, hydraulic oil in the connecting mechanisms is compressed into the hydraulic rod 3 through controlling the hydraulic cylinder 2, the hydraulic rod 3 extends upwards, the connecting mechanism 4 at the upper end of the hydraulic rod 3 rises along with the hydraulic rod, the upper transverse plate 7 is positioned on the inner side of the connecting mechanism 4, the spray irrigation clamping mechanism 15 is positioned below the upper transverse plate 7, wherein the connecting mechanism 4 comprises a positioning threaded column 5 and a fixing nut 6, a positioning threaded column 5 is integrally arranged on the upper end surface of the connecting mechanism 4, and a fixing nut 6 is screwed on the outer side of the positioning threaded column 5;
referring to fig. 1, the upper transverse plate 7 of the present invention comprises side plates 8, positioning grooves 9, slide rails 10 and deceleration strips 11, wherein the side plates 8 are welded to the left and right sides of the upper transverse plate 7, and the inside of the side plate 8 is provided with a positioning groove 9, the side plate 8 is connected with the connecting mechanism 4 through the positioning groove 9 and the positioning threaded column 5, the inner size of the positioning groove 9 is matched with the outer size of the positioning threaded column 5, when the device is used, the positioning groove 9 is sleeved on the outer side of the positioning threaded column 5, then the fixing screw cap 6 is screwed on the outer side of the upper end of the positioning threaded column 5 clockwise, because the side plate 8 is integrally connected with the positioning groove 9, the upper transverse plate 7 and the hydraulic rod 3 can be combined and connected through the mutual matching among the positioning groove 9, the positioning thread column 5 and the fixing screw cap 6, and the upper transverse plate 7 in the device can be conveniently installed and detached;
referring to fig. 3, the upper surface of the upper transverse plate 7 of the present invention is internally provided with a slide rail 10, the upper surface of the slide rail 10 is fixedly provided with a deceleration strip 11, a pulley 12 is installed inside the slide rail 10, the surface of the pulley 12 is connected with one side of a connecting rod 13, and the other side of the connecting rod 13 is integrally connected with a main body framework 14; the upper transverse plate 7 forms a sliding structure through a sliding rail 10 and a sliding structure formed between a pulley 12 and a connecting rod 13, and the deceleration strips 11 are uniformly distributed along the horizontal direction of the sliding rail 10, the device is provided with two hydraulic cylinders 2 and two hydraulic rods 3, when the height of the hydraulic rod 3 on the left side is greater than that of the hydraulic rod 3 on the right side, the upper transverse plate 7 is in an inclined state, so that the pulley 12 positioned in the sliding rail 10 freely slides from left to right along the sliding rail 10, and then the arrangement of the deceleration strips 11 can slow down the moving speed of the pulley 12, so that the pulley 12 is prevented from moving too fast under the action of self inertia, and the stability of the pulley 12 in the moving process is ensured;

The working principle is as follows: when the movable drip irrigation water replenishing equipment with the adjusting function for the agricultural greenhouse is used, firstly, the drip irrigation bottle 18 penetrates through the inner side of the disc 16 through the circular groove 17, because the distance between the lower surfaces of the arc-shaped clamping plates 19 is smaller than the outer diameter of the drip irrigation bottle 18, the arc-shaped clamping plates 19 can intercept the lower end of the drip irrigation bottle 18 to prevent the drip irrigation bottle 18 from falling off the disc 16, then the pulley 12 is arranged in the slide rail 10, the hydraulic oil in the arc-shaped clamping plates 19 is compressed and enters the hydraulic rod 3 through controlling the hydraulic cylinder 2, so that the hydraulic rod 3 extends upwards, the connecting mechanism 4 at the upper end of the hydraulic rod 3 rises along with the hydraulic rod, the device is provided with the two hydraulic cylinders 2 and the two hydraulic rods 3, when the height of the hydraulic rod 3 at the left side is larger than the height of the hydraulic rod 3 at the right side, the upper transverse plate 7 is in an inclined state, so that the, because the surface of the pulley 12 is connected with one side of the connecting rod 13, and the connecting rod 13 is connected with the disc 16 through the main framework 14, the disc 16 moves along with the movement of the pulley 12, the drip irrigation bottle 18 positioned at the inner side of the disc 16 moves from left to right, and water in the drip irrigation bottle 18 can be sprayed to the greenhouse planting area 21 through the drip irrigation head 20, which is the working principle of the movable drip irrigation water replenishing equipment with the adjusting function for the agricultural greenhouse.
